1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19 package org.apache.maven.index;
20
21 import java.util.ArrayList;
22 import java.util.List;
23
24
25
26
27
28
29 public class ScanningResult {
30 private int totalFiles = 0;
31
32 private int deletedFiles = 0;
33
34 private List<Exception> exceptions = new ArrayList<>();
35
36 private final ScanningRequest request;
37
38 public ScanningResult(ScanningRequest request) {
39 this.request = request;
40 }
41
42 public void setTotalFiles(int totalFiles) {
43 this.totalFiles = totalFiles;
44 }
45
46 public void setDeletedFiles(int deletedFiles) {
47 this.deletedFiles = deletedFiles;
48 }
49
50 public int getTotalFiles() {
51 return totalFiles;
52 }
53
54 public int getDeletedFiles() {
55 return deletedFiles;
56 }
57
58 public void addException(Exception e) {
59 exceptions.add(e);
60 }
61
62 public boolean hasExceptions() {
63 return exceptions.size() != 0;
64 }
65
66 public List<Exception> getExceptions() {
67 return exceptions;
68 }
69
70 public ScanningRequest getRequest() {
71 return request;
72 }
73 }